Subject: [PATCH 40/43] hpsa: cleanup initialization code.
Date: Sat, 21 Feb 2015 16:21:05 -0600	[thread overview]
Message-ID: <20150221222105.21954.13148.stgit@brunhilda> (raw)
In-Reply-To: <20150221221553.21954.32599.stgit@brunhilda>

- remove goto clean_X labels
- avoid duplication of cleanup code

+static int hpsa_init_cleanup(struct ctlr_info *h, int rc)
+{
+
+	if (h->rescan_ctlr_wq) {
+		destroy_workqueue(h->rescan_ctlr_wq);
+		h->rescan_ctlr_wq = NULL;
+	}
+
+	if (h->resubmit_wq) {
+		destroy_workqueue(h->resubmit_wq);
+		h->resubmit_wq = NULL;
+	}
+
+	wait_event_interruptible(h->scan_wait_queue,
+				test_bit(0,
+				(unsigned long *)&h->scan_finished));
+
+	hpsa_free_performant_mode(h);
+	hpsa_free_ioaccel2_sg_chain_blocks(h);
+	hpsa_free_sg_chain_blocks(h);
+	hpsa_free_cmd_pool(h);
+	if (h->request_irq_called)
+		hpsa_free_irqs(h);
+	if (h->scsi_host) {
+		scsi_remove_host(h->scsi_host);
+		scsi_host_put(h->scsi_host);
+		h->scsi_host = NULL;
+	}
+	hpsa_free_pci_init(h);
+	if (h->lockup_detected) {
+		free_percpu(h->lockup_detected);
+		h->lockup_detected = NULL;
+	}
+	kfree(h->hba_inquiry_data);
+	h->hba_inquiry_data = NULL;
+	kfree(h);
+
+	return rc;
+}
